Who Is Lauren Conrad’s Brother?
Lauren Conrad’s brother is named Brady Conrad. He is her younger sibling, and while he maintains a largely private professional life, he has appeared occasionally in episodes of The Hills and related revivals, typically in personal or celebratory moments involving Lauren. Unlike Lauren’s close collaborator and on-screen co-star Heidi Montag, Brady has not been a central figure in the series’ drama, yet his presence is periodically felt during milestone events and family gatherings featured on the show.
